LIA health plan converted to for-profit arm

By Walzer, Robert
Publication: Long Island Business News
Date: Friday, June 16 2000

COMMACK - The Long Island Association, the Island's biggest business group, has converted its Health Alliance medical distribution plan to a for-profit venture with expectations of about $4 million in annual profit.

The Health Alliance, through which about 20,000 Islanders in 2,200 small businesses

receive their medical coverage, takes in up to $45million in premium billing a year, said Matthew Crosson, its president.

"Whether the LIA will take money in the form of dividends or not is simply a tax question," Crosson said.

The conversion comes as rising premiums and failing health care companies are emboldening employers to offer "defined contribution" programs as a way to control costs. Under such programs - which the Health Alliance offers - workers are given a fixed amount of money to use toward the health insurance coverage they see fit. "We're in a perfect situation to take advantage of that,"

Crosson said. He expects the alliance to rise 5 percent to 10 percent annually, and many companies to boost premiums between 10 percent and 20 percent annually.

Under Health Alliance, employees can choose between medical plans under HIP, Horizon Healthcare, MDNY, Prudential HealthCare or Vytra Health Plans.

The LIA's membership voted for the change to for-profit status on June 1. The LIA is the sole shareholder of the Health Alliance.

The change, which Crosson said won't affect member health plans or the LIA's financial status, started in 1994, when the alliance was set up as a 501C-4 non-profit entity. The IRS began a review process that lasted 2 1/2 years, ending in a precedent-setting decision that the Health Alliance should be taxed as a for-profit entity, Crosson said. The Health Alliance then found itself with a non-profit corporate status and a for-profit tax reporting status, something it opted to normalize.
